Himesh Reshammiya

First Name Himesh
Born on July 23, 1973 (age 50)
Born in India

Himesh Reshammiya is an Indian playback singer, music director, songwriter, producer, and actor who predominantly works in Bollywood. He started his career as music director in the film Pyaar Kiya To Darna Kya in 1998 and made his acting debut with the film Aap Kaa Surroor in 2007.

Kotaro Kiyomiya

First Name Kotaro
Last Name Kiyomiya
Born on May 25, 1999 (age 25)
Born in Japan

清宮 幸太郎 is a Japanese baseball player who currently plays for the Hokkaido Nippon-Ham Fighters of Nippon Professional Baseball's (NPB) Pacific League as a First Baseman. A left-handed batter and right-handed thrower, Kotaro, who stands 6 feet 0 inches tall and weighs 225 pounds (102 kg). He was the first pick of the Fighters in the 2017 draft. He is the son of notable Japanese rugby union coach, Katsuyuki Kiyomiya.

Sora Amamiya

First Name Sora
Last Name Amamiya
Born on August 28, 1993 (age 30)
Born in Japan, Tokyo

Sora Amamiya is a Japanese voice actress and singer from Tokyo, Japan. She is affiliated with Music Ray'n. After passing an audition held by Music Ray'n, she made her voice acting debut in 2012. She played her first main role as Kaori Fujimiya in the 2014 anime television series One Week Friends. She is a member of the music unit TrySail, along with voice actress Momo Asakura and Shiina Natsukawa.

Rie Kugimiya

First Name Rie
Last Name Kugimiya
Born on May 30, 1979 (age 45)

Rie Kugimiya is a Japanese voice actress and singer. She is best known for her voice performances in anime, which include Alphonse Elric in the Fullmetal Alchemist series, Kagura in Gin Tama, and Happy in Fairy Tail and Edens Zero. Because of her roles for characters such as Shana in Shakugan no Shana, Louise in The Familiar of Zero, Nagi Sanzenin in Hayate the Combat Butler, Taiga Aisaka in Toradora!, Aguri Madoka/Cure Ace in DokiDoki! PreCure, and Aria Holmes Kanzaki in Aria the Scarlet Ammo, some of her fans have nicknamed her the "Queen of Tsundere." She is currently represented by the talent agency I'm Enterprise.

Akira Kamiya

First Name Akira
Last Name Kamiya
Born on September 18, 1946 (age 77)

Akira Kamiya is a Japanese actor, voice actor, singer, and narrator. He played several notable roles in Japanese manga and anime television series, including Kenshiro. In super robot anime, he voiced Ryoma Nagare in Getter Robo, Akira Hibiki in Brave Raideen, Sanshirō Tsuwabuki in Gaiking, Roy Focker in The Super Dimension Fortress Macross, and Sincline in Beast King GoLion. Kamiya is also known for voicing Ryo Saeba in action detective anime City Hunter.

Jagmohan Dalmiya

First Name Jagmohan
Born on May 30, 1940
Died on September 20, 2015 (aged 75)
Born in India

Jagmohan Dalmiya was an Indian cricket administrator and businessman from the city of Kolkata. He was the President of the Board of Control for Cricket in India as well as the Cricket Association of Bengal. He had previously served as the President of the International Cricket Council.

Katsuyuki Kiyomiya

First Name Katsuyuki
Born on July 17, 1967 (age 56)

Katsuyuki Kiyomiya is a notable Japanese rugby union coach, formerly of Waseda University RFC (2001–06) and now of Suntory Sungoliath. Many in Japan had hoped he would coach the national side in the future however after he criticized the then current coach Eddie Jones in August 2015 support has dramatically dropped. He is the father of Japanese baseball prodigy, Kotaro Kiyomiya.

Maki Nomiya

First Name Maki
Last Name Nomiya
Born on March 12, 1960 (age 64)

Maki Nomiya is a Japanese singer and musician. She released her first solo album in 1981, and worked through the 1980s as the lead vocalist of the new wave band Portable Rock. In 1991, she became the lead singer of the band Pizzicato Five. When the group disbanded in 2001, she embarked on a solo career. She also appears singing solo on the soundtrack of the game We Love Katamari and in the 2008 Japanese version of Just One Second by London Elektricity.
